+ ## Import convention
27
+
28
+ Always import from a specific subpath:
29
+
30
+ ```typescript
31
+ import { definePluginEntry } from "nodmix/plugin-sdk/plugin-entry";
32
+ import { defineChannelPluginEntry } from "nodmix/plugin-sdk/channel-core";
33
+ ```
34
+
35
+ Each subpath is a small, self-contained module. This keeps startup fast and
36
+ prevents circular dependency issues. For channel-specific entry/build helpers,
37
+ prefer `nodmix/plugin-sdk/channel-core`; keep `nodmix/plugin-sdk/core` for
38
+ the broader umbrella surface and shared helpers such as
39
+ `buildChannelConfigSchema`.
40
+
41
+ For channel config, publish the channel-owned JSON Schema through
42
+ `nodmix.plugin.json#channelConfigs`. The `plugin-sdk/channel-config-schema`
43
+ subpath is for shared schema primitives and the generic builder. Nodmix's
44
+ bundled plugins use `plugin-sdk/bundled-channel-config-schema` for retained
45
+ bundled-channel schemas. Deprecated compatibility exports remain on
46
+ `plugin-sdk/channel-config-schema-legacy`; neither bundled schema subpath is a
47
+ pattern for new plugins.
48
+
49
+ <Warning>
50
+ Do not import provider- or channel-branded convenience seams (for example
51
+ `nodmix/plugin-sdk/slack`, `.../discord`, `.../signal`, `.../whatsapp`).
52
+ Bundled plugins compose generic SDK subpaths inside their own `api.ts` /
53
+ `runtime-api.ts` barrels; core consumers should either use those plugin-local
54
+ barrels or add a narrow generic SDK contract when a need is truly
55
+ cross-channel.
56
+
57
+ A small set of bundled-plugin helper seams still appear in the generated export
58
+ map when they have tracked owner usage. They exist for bundled-plugin
59
+ maintenance only and are not recommended import paths for new third-party
60
+ plugins.
61
+
62
+ `nodmix/plugin-sdk/discord` and `nodmix/plugin-sdk/telegram-account` are
63
+ also kept as deprecated compatibility facades for tracked owner usage. Do not
64
+ copy those import paths into new plugins; use injected runtime helpers and
65
+ generic channel SDK subpaths instead.
66
+ </Warning>
67
+
68
+ ## Subpath reference
69
+
70
+ The plugin SDK is exposed as a set of narrow subpaths grouped by area (plugin
71
+ entry, channel, provider, auth, runtime, capability, memory, and reserved
72
+ bundled-plugin helpers). For the full catalog — grouped and linked — see
73
+ [Plugin SDK subpaths](/plugins/sdk-subpaths).
74
+
75
+ The compiler entrypoint inventory lives in
76
+ `scripts/lib/plugin-sdk-entrypoints.json`; package exports are generated from
77
+ the public subset after subtracting repo-local test/internal subpaths listed in
78
+ `scripts/lib/plugin-sdk-private-local-only-subpaths.json`. Run
79
+ `pnpm plugin-sdk:surface` to audit the public export count. Deprecated public
80
+ subpaths that are old enough and unused by bundled extension production code are
81
+ tracked in `scripts/lib/plugin-sdk-deprecated-public-subpaths.json`; broad
82
+ deprecated re-export barrels are tracked in
83
+ `scripts/lib/plugin-sdk-deprecated-barrel-subpaths.json`.
84
+
85
+ ## Registration API
86
+
87
+ The `register(api)` callback receives an `NodmixPluginApi` object with these
88
+ methods:
89
+
90
+ ### Capability registration
91
+
92
+ | Method | What it registers |
93
+ | ------------------------------------------------ | ------------------------------------- |
94
+ | `api.registerProvider(...)` | Text inference (LLM) |
95
+ | `api.registerAgentHarness(...)` | Experimental low-level agent executor |
96
+ | `api.registerCliBackend(...)` | Local CLI inference backend |
97
+ | `api.registerChannel(...)` | Messaging channel |
98
+ | `api.registerSpeechProvider(...)` | Text-to-speech / STT synthesis |
99
+ | `api.registerRealtimeTranscriptionProvider(...)` | Streaming realtime transcription |
100
+ | `api.registerRealtimeVoiceProvider(...)` | Duplex realtime voice sessions |
101
+ | `api.registerMediaUnderstandingProvider(...)` | Image/audio/video analysis |
102
+ | `api.registerImageGenerationProvider(...)` | Image generation |
103
+ | `api.registerMusicGenerationProvider(...)` | Music generation |
104
+ | `api.registerVideoGenerationProvider(...)` | Video generation |
105
+ | `api.registerWebFetchProvider(...)` | Web fetch / scrape provider |
106
+ | `api.registerWebSearchProvider(...)` | Web search |
107
+
108
+ ### Tools and commands
109
+
110
+ Use [`defineToolPlugin`](/plugins/tool-plugins) for simple tool-only plugins
111
+ with fixed tool names. Use `api.registerTool(...)` directly for mixed plugins
112
+ or fully dynamic tool registration.
113
+
114
+ | Method | What it registers |
115
+ | ------------------------------- | --------------------------------------------- |
116
+ | `api.registerTool(tool, opts?)` | Agent tool (required or `{ optional: true }`) |
117
+ | `api.registerCommand(def)` | Custom command (bypasses the LLM) |
118
+
119
+ Plugin commands can set `agentPromptGuidance` when the agent needs a short,
120
+ command-owned routing hint. Keep that text about the command itself; do not add
121
+ provider- or plugin-specific policy to core prompt builders.
122
+
123
+ Guidance entries may be legacy strings, which apply to every prompt surface, or
124
+ structured entries:
125
+
126
+ ```ts
127
+ agentPromptGuidance: [
128
+ "Global command hint.",
129
+ { text: "Only show this in the main PI prompt.", surfaces: ["pi_main"] },
130
+ ];
131
+ ```
132
+
133
+ Structured `surfaces` may include `pi_main`, `codex_app_server`, `cli_backend`,
134
+ `acp_backend`, or `subagent`. Omit `surfaces` for intentional all-surface
135
+ guidance. Do not pass an empty `surfaces` array; it is rejected so accidental
136
+ scope loss does not become global prompt text.
137
+
138
+ Native Codex app-server developer instructions are stricter than other prompt
139
+ surfaces: only guidance explicitly scoped to `codex_app_server` is promoted into
140
+ that higher-priority lane. Legacy string guidance and unscoped structured
141
+ guidance remain available to non-Codex prompt surfaces for compatibility.
142
+
143
+ ### Infrastructure
144
+
145
+ | Method | What it registers |
146
+ | ---------------------------------------------- | --------------------------------------- |
147
+ | `api.registerHook(events, handler, opts?)` | Event hook |
148
+ | `api.registerHttpRoute(params)` | Gateway HTTP endpoint |
149
+ | `api.registerGatewayMethod(name, handler)` | Gateway RPC method |
150
+ | `api.registerGatewayDiscoveryService(service)` | Local Gateway discovery advertiser |
151
+ | `api.registerCli(registrar, opts?)` | CLI subcommand |
152
+ | `api.registerNodeCliFeature(registrar, opts?)` | Node feature CLI under `nodmix nodes` |
153
+ | `api.registerService(service)` | Background service |

+ ### Host hooks for workflow plugins
160
+
161
+ Host hooks are the SDK seams for plugins that need to participate in the host
162
+ lifecycle rather than only adding a provider, channel, or tool. They are
163
+ generic contracts; Plan Mode can use them, but so can approval workflows,
164
+ workspace policy gates, background monitors, setup wizards, and UI companion
165
+ plugins.
166
+
167
+ | Method | Contract it owns |
168
+ |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------ |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
169
+ | `api.session.state.registerSessionExtension(...)` | Plugin-owned, JSON-compatible session state projected through Gateway sessions |
170
+ | `api.session.workflow.enqueueNextTurnInjection(...)` | Durable exactly-once context injected into the next agent turn for one session |
171
+ | `api.registerTrustedToolPolicy(...)` | Bundled/trusted pre-plugin tool policy that can block or rewrite tool params |
172
+ | `api.registerToolMetadata(...)` | Tool catalog display metadata without changing the tool implementation |
173
+ | `api.registerCommand(...)` | Scoped plugin commands; command results can set `continueAgent: true`; Discord native commands support `descriptionLocalizations` |
174
+ | `api.session.controls.registerControlUiDescriptor(...)` | Control UI contribution descriptors for session, tool, run, or settings surfaces |
175
+ | `api.lifecycle.registerRuntimeLifecycle(...)` | Cleanup callbacks for plugin-owned runtime resources on reset/delete/reload paths |
176
+ | `api.agent.events.registerAgentEventSubscription(...)` | Sanitized event subscriptions for workflow state and monitors |
177
+ | `api.runContext.setRunContext(...)` / `getRunContext(...)` / `clearRunContext(...)` | Per-run plugin scratch state cleared on terminal run lifecycle |
178
+ | `api.session.workflow.registerSessionSchedulerJob(...)` | Cleanup metadata for plugin-owned scheduler jobs; does not schedule work or create task records |
179
+ | `api.session.workflow.sendSessionAttachment(...)` | Bundled-only host-mediated file attachment delivery to the active direct-outbound session route |
180
+ | `api.session.workflow.scheduleSessionTurn(...)` / `unscheduleSessionTurnsByTag(...)` | Bundled-only Cron-backed scheduled session turns plus tag-based cleanup |
181
+ | `api.session.controls.registerSessionAction(...)` | Typed session actions clients can dispatch through the Gateway |
182
+
183
+ Use the grouped namespaces for new plugin code:
184
+
185
+ - `api.session.state.registerSessionExtension(...)`
186
+ - `api.session.workflow.enqueueNextTurnInjection(...)`
187
+ - `api.session.workflow.registerSessionSchedulerJob(...)`
188
+ - `api.session.workflow.sendSessionAttachment(...)`
189
+ - `api.session.workflow.scheduleSessionTurn(...)`
190
+ - `api.session.workflow.unscheduleSessionTurnsByTag(...)`
191
+ - `api.session.controls.registerSessionAction(...)`
192
+ - `api.session.controls.registerControlUiDescriptor(...)`
193
+ - `api.agent.events.registerAgentEventSubscription(...)`
194
+ - `api.agent.events.emitAgentEvent(...)`
195
+ - `api.runContext.setRunContext(...)` / `getRunContext(...)` / `clearRunContext(...)`
196
+ - `api.lifecycle.registerRuntimeLifecycle(...)`
197
+
198
+ The equivalent flat methods remain available as deprecated compatibility
199
+ aliases for existing plugins. Do not add new plugin code that calls
200
+ `api.registerSessionExtension`, `api.enqueueNextTurnInjection`,
201
+ `api.registerControlUiDescriptor`, `api.registerRuntimeLifecycle`,
202
+ `api.registerAgentEventSubscription`, `api.emitAgentEvent`,
203
+ `api.setRunContext`, `api.getRunContext`, `api.clearRunContext`,
204
+ `api.registerSessionSchedulerJob`, `api.registerSessionAction`,
205
+ `api.sendSessionAttachment`, `api.scheduleSessionTurn`, or
206
+ `api.unscheduleSessionTurnsByTag` directly.
207
+
208
+ `scheduleSessionTurn(...)` is a session-scoped convenience over the Gateway
209
+ Cron scheduler. Cron owns timing and creates the background task record when the
210
+ turn runs; the Plugin SDK only constrains the target session, plugin-owned
211
+ naming, and cleanup. Use `api.runtime.tasks.managedFlows` inside the scheduled
212
+ turn when the work itself needs durable multi-step Task Flow state.
213
+
214
+ The contracts intentionally split authority:
215
+
216
+ - External plugins can own session extensions, UI descriptors, commands, tool
217
+ metadata, next-turn injections, and normal hooks.
218
+ - Trusted tool policies run before ordinary `before_tool_call` hooks and are
219
+ bundled-only because they participate in host safety policy.
220
+ - Reserved command ownership is bundled-only. External plugins should use their
221
+ own command names or aliases.
222
+ - `allowPromptInjection=false` disables prompt-mutating hooks including
223
+ `agent_turn_prepare`, `before_prompt_build`, `heartbeat_prompt_contribution`,
224
+ prompt fields from legacy `before_agent_start`, and
225
+ `enqueueNextTurnInjection`.
226
+
227
+ Examples of non-Plan consumers:
228
+
229
+ | Plugin archetype | Hooks used |
230
+ | ---------------------------- |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
231
+ | Approval workflow | Session extension, command continuation, next-turn injection, UI descriptor |
232
+ | Budget/workspace policy gate | Trusted tool policy, tool metadata, session projection |
233
+ | Background lifecycle monitor | Runtime lifecycle cleanup, agent event subscription, session scheduler ownership/cleanup, heartbeat prompt contribution, UI descriptor |
234
+ | Setup or onboarding wizard | Session extension, scoped commands, Control UI descriptor |
235
+
236
+ <Note>
237
+ Reserved core admin namespaces (`config.*`, `exec.approvals.*`, `wizard.*`,
238
+ `update.*`) always stay `operator.admin`, even if a plugin tries to assign a
239
+ narrower gateway method scope. Prefer plugin-specific prefixes for
240
+ plugin-owned methods.
241
+ </Note>
242
+
243
+ <Accordion title="When to use tool-result middleware">
244
+ Bundled plugins can use `api.registerAgentToolResultMiddleware(...)` when
245
+ they need to rewrite a tool result after execution and before the runtime
246
+ feeds that result back into the model. This is the trusted runtime-neutral
247
+ seam for async output reducers such as tokenjuice.
248
+
249
+ Bundled plugins must declare `contracts.agentToolResultMiddleware` for each
250
+ targeted runtime, for example `["pi", "codex"]`. External plugins
251
+ cannot register this middleware; keep normal Nodmix plugin hooks for work
252
+ that does not need pre-model tool-result timing. The old Pi-only embedded
253
+ extension factory registration path has been removed.
254
+ </Accordion>
255
+
256
+ ### Gateway discovery registration
257
+
258
+ `api.registerGatewayDiscoveryService(...)` lets a plugin advertise the active
259
+ Gateway on a local discovery transport such as mDNS/Bonjour. Nodmix calls the
260
+ service during Gateway startup when local discovery is enabled, passes the
261
+ current Gateway ports and non-secret TXT hint data, and calls the returned
262
+ `stop` handler during Gateway shutdown.
263
+
264
+ ```typescript
265
+ api.registerGatewayDiscoveryService({
266
+ id: "my-discovery",
267
+ async advertise(ctx) {
268
+ const handle = await startMyAdvertiser({
269
+ gatewayPort: ctx.gatewayPort,
270
+ tls: ctx.gatewayTlsEnabled,
271
+ displayName: ctx.machineDisplayName,
272
+ });
273
+ return { stop: () => handle.stop() };
274
+ },
275
+ });
276
+ ```
277
+
278
+ Gateway discovery plugins must not treat advertised TXT values as secrets or
279
+ authentication. Discovery is a routing hint; Gateway auth and TLS pinning still
280
+ own trust.
281
+
282
+ ### CLI registration metadata
283
+
284
+ `api.registerCli(registrar, opts?)` accepts two kinds of command metadata:
285
+
286
+ - `commands`: explicit command names owned by the registrar
287
+ - `descriptors`: parse-time command descriptors used for CLI help,
288
+ routing, and lazy plugin CLI registration
289
+ - `parentPath`: optional parent command path for nested command groups, such as
290
+ `["nodes"]`
291
+
292
+ For paired-node features, prefer
293
+ `api.registerNodeCliFeature(registrar, opts?)`. It is a small wrapper around
294
+ `api.registerCli(..., { parentPath: ["nodes"] })` and makes commands such as
295
+ `nodmix nodes canvas` explicit plugin-owned node features.
296
+
297
+ If you want a plugin command to stay lazy-loaded in the normal root CLI path,
298
+ provide `descriptors` that cover every top-level command root exposed by that
299
+ registrar.
300
+
301
+ ```typescript
302
+ api.registerCli(
303
+ async ({ program }) => {
304
+ const { registerMatrixCli } = await import("./src/cli.js");
305
+ registerMatrixCli({ program });
306
+ },
307
+ {
308
+ descriptors: [
309
+ {
310
+ name: "matrix",
311
+ description: "Manage Matrix accounts, verification, devices, and profile state",
312
+ hasSubcommands: true,
313
+ },
314
+ ],
315
+ },
316
+ );
317
+ ```

+ Nested commands receive the resolved parent command as `program`:
320
+
321
+ ```typescript
322
+ api.registerCli(
323
+ async ({ program }) => {
324
+ const { registerNodesCanvasCommands } = await import("./src/cli.js");
325
+ registerNodesCanvasCommands(program);
326
+ },
327
+ {
328
+ parentPath: ["nodes"],
329
+ descriptors: [
330
+ {
331
+ name: "canvas",
332
+ description: "Capture or render canvas content from a paired node",
333
+ hasSubcommands: true,
334
+ },
335
+ ],
336
+ },
337
+ );
338
+ ```
339
+
340
+ Use `commands` by itself only when you do not need lazy root CLI registration.
341
+ That eager compatibility path remains supported, but it does not install
342
+ descriptor-backed placeholders for parse-time lazy loading.
343
+
344
+ ### CLI backend registration
345
+
346
+ `api.registerCliBackend(...)` lets a plugin own the default config for a local
347
+ AI CLI backend such as `claude-cli` or `my-cli`.
348
+
349
+ - The backend `id` becomes the provider prefix in model refs like `my-cli/gpt-5`.
350
+ - The backend `config` uses the same shape as `agents.defaults.cliBackends.<id>`.
351
+ - User config still wins. Nodmix merges `agents.defaults.cliBackends.<id>` over the
352
+ plugin default before running the CLI.
353
+ - Use `normalizeConfig` when a backend needs compatibility rewrites after merge
354
+ (for example normalizing old flag shapes).
355
+ - Use `resolveExecutionArgs` for request-scoped argv rewrites that belong to
356
+ the CLI dialect, such as mapping Nodmix thinking levels to a native effort
357
+ flag.
358
+
359
+ For an end-to-end authoring guide, see
360
+ [CLI backend plugins](/plugins/cli-backend-plugins).
361
+
362
+ ### Exclusive slots
363
+
364
+ | Method | What it registers |
365
+ | ------------------------------------------ | --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
366
+ | `api.registerContextEngine(id, factory)` | Context engine (one active at a time). The `assemble()` callback receives `availableTools` and `citationsMode` so the engine can tailor prompt additions. |
367
+ | `api.registerMemoryCapability(capability)` | Unified memory capability |
368
+ | `api.registerMemoryPromptSection(builder)` | Memory prompt section builder |
369
+ | `api.registerMemoryFlushPlan(resolver)` | Memory flush plan resolver |
370
+ | `api.registerMemoryRuntime(runtime)` | Memory runtime adapter |
371
+
372
+ ### Memory embedding adapters
373
+
374
+ | Method | What it registers |
375
+ | ---------------------------------------------- | ---------------------------------------------- |
376
+ | `api.registerMemoryEmbeddingProvider(adapter)` | Memory embedding adapter for the active plugin |
377
+
378
+ - `registerMemoryCapability` is the preferred exclusive memory-plugin API.
379
+ - `registerMemoryCapability` may also expose `publicArtifacts.listArtifacts(...)`
380
+ so companion plugins can consume exported memory artifacts through
381
+ `nodmix/plugin-sdk/memory-host-core` instead of reaching into a specific
382
+ memory plugin's private layout.
383
+ - `registerMemoryPromptSection`, `registerMemoryFlushPlan`, and
384
+ `registerMemoryRuntime` are legacy-compatible exclusive memory-plugin APIs.
385
+ - `MemoryFlushPlan.model` can pin the flush turn to an exact `provider/model`
386
+ reference, such as `ollama/qwen3:8b`, without inheriting the active fallback
387
+ chain.
388
+ - `registerMemoryEmbeddingProvider` lets the active memory plugin register one
389
+ or more embedding adapter ids (for example `openai`, `gemini`, or a custom
390
+ plugin-defined id).
391
+ - User config such as `agents.defaults.memorySearch.provider` and
392
+ `agents.defaults.memorySearch.fallback` resolves against those registered
393
+ adapter ids.
394
+
395
+ ### Events and lifecycle
396
+
397
+ | Method | What it does |
398
+ | -------------------------------------------- | ----------------------------- |
399
+ | `api.on(hookName, handler, opts?)` | Typed lifecycle hook |
400
+ | `api.onConversationBindingResolved(handler)` | Conversation binding callback |
401
+
402
+ See [Plugin hooks](/plugins/hooks) for examples, common hook names, and guard
403
+ semantics.
404
+
405
+ ### Hook decision semantics
406
+
407
+ - `before_tool_call`: returning `{ block: true }` is terminal. Once any handler sets it, lower-priority handlers are skipped.
408
+ - `before_tool_call`: returning `{ block: false }` is treated as no decision (same as omitting `block`), not as an override.
409
+ - `before_install`: returning `{ block: true }` is terminal. Once any handler sets it, lower-priority handlers are skipped.
410
+ - `before_install`: returning `{ block: false }` is treated as no decision (same as omitting `block`), not as an override.
411
+ - `reply_dispatch`: returning `{ handled: true, ... }` is terminal. Once any handler claims dispatch, lower-priority handlers and the default model dispatch path are skipped.
412
+ - `message_sending`: returning `{ cancel: true }` is terminal. Once any handler sets it, lower-priority handlers are skipped.
413
+ - `message_sending`: returning `{ cancel: false }` is treated as no decision (same as omitting `cancel`), not as an override.
414
+ - `message_received`: use the typed `threadId` field when you need inbound thread/topic routing. Keep `metadata` for channel-specific extras.
415
+ - `message_sending`: use typed `replyToId` / `threadId` routing fields before falling back to channel-specific `metadata`.
416
+ - `gateway_start`: use `ctx.config`, `ctx.workspaceDir`, and `ctx.getCron?.()` for gateway-owned startup state instead of relying on internal `gateway:startup` hooks.
417
+ - `cron_changed`: observe gateway-owned cron lifecycle changes. Use `event.job?.state?.nextRunAtMs` and `ctx.getCron?.()` when syncing external wake schedulers, and keep Nodmix as the source of truth for due checks and execution.
418
+
419
+ ### API object fields
420
+
421
+ | Field | Type | Description |
422
+ | ------------------------ | ------------------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
423
+ | `api.id` | `string` | Plugin id |
424
+ | `api.name` | `string` | Display name |
425
+ | `api.version` | `string?` | Plugin version (optional) |
426
+ | `api.description` | `string?` | Plugin description (optional) |
427
+ | `api.source` | `string` | Plugin source path |
428
+ | `api.rootDir` | `string?` | Plugin root directory (optional) |
429
+ | `api.config` | `NodmixConfig` | Current config snapshot (active in-memory runtime snapshot when available) |
430
+ | `api.pluginConfig` | `Record<string, unknown>` | Plugin-specific config from `plugins.entries.<id>.config` |
431
+ | `api.runtime` | `PluginRuntime` | [Runtime helpers](/plugins/sdk-runtime) |
432
+ | `api.logger` | `PluginLogger` | Scoped logger (`debug`, `info`, `warn`, `error`) |
433
+ | `api.registrationMode` | `PluginRegistrationMode` | Current load mode; `"setup-runtime"` is the lightweight pre-full-entry startup/setup window |
434
+ | `api.resolvePath(input)` | `(string) => string` | Resolve path relative to plugin root |
435
+
436
+ ## Internal module convention
437
+
438
+ Within your plugin, use local barrel files for internal imports:
439
+
440
+ ```
441
+ my-plugin/
442
+ api.ts # Public exports for external consumers
443
+ runtime-api.ts # Internal-only runtime exports
444
+ index.ts # Plugin entry point
445
+ setup-entry.ts # Lightweight setup-only entry (optional)
446
+ ```
447
+
448
+ <Warning>
449
+ Never import your own plugin through `nodmix/plugin-sdk/<your-plugin>`
450
+ from production code. Route internal imports through `./api.ts` or
451
+ `./runtime-api.ts`. The SDK path is the external contract only.
452
+ </Warning>
453
+
454
+ Facade-loaded bundled plugin public surfaces (`api.ts`, `runtime-api.ts`,
455
+ `index.ts`, `setup-entry.ts`, and similar public entry files) prefer the
456
+ active runtime config snapshot when Nodmix is already running. If no runtime
457
+ snapshot exists yet, they fall back to the resolved config file on disk.
458
+ Packaged bundled plugin facades should be loaded through Nodmix's plugin
459
+ facade loaders; direct imports from `dist/extensions/...` bypass the manifest
460
+ and runtime sidecar checks that packaged installs use for plugin-owned code.
461
+
462
+ Provider plugins can expose a narrow plugin-local contract barrel when a
463
+ helper is intentionally provider-specific and does not belong in a generic SDK
464
+ subpath yet. Bundled examples:
465
+
466
+ - **Anthropic**: public `api.ts` / `contract-api.ts` seam for Claude
467
+ beta-header and `service_tier` stream helpers.
468
+ - **`@nodmix/openai-provider`**: `api.ts` exports provider builders,
469
+ default-model helpers, and realtime provider builders.
470
+ - **`@nodmix/openrouter-provider`**: `api.ts` exports the provider builder
471
+ plus onboarding/config helpers.
472
+
473
+ <Warning>
474
+ Extension production code should also avoid `nodmix/plugin-sdk/<other-plugin>`
475
+ imports. If a helper is truly shared, promote it to a neutral SDK subpath
476
+ such as `nodmix/plugin-sdk/speech`, `.../provider-model-shared`, or another
477
+ capability-oriented surface instead of coupling two plugins together.
478
+ </Warning>
